Votes at a glance: Owosso City Council routine approvals, appointments and financial updates
Summary
The council approved the meeting agenda (with an added USDA grant item), minutes, a pecuniary interest filing, appointments to the county recycling work group, ARPA closeout, an update to financial depositories, and acceptance of USDA grant conditions; the consent agenda and other routine items also passed by roll-call.

At its meeting the Owosso City Council approved a series of routine and substantive items by roll-call votes. Key actions approved:
- Approve meeting agenda with one addition: accept USDA grant conditions (motion approved by voice vote).
- Approve minutes of the Dec. 16, 2024 regular meeting (motion approved by voice vote).
- Accept councilman Ludington’s pecuniary interest statement covering services rendered October–December 2024; Ludington was excused from discussion and vote on that issue and the council approved the filing by roll-call.
- Approve appointments to the Cook Family Foundation–facilitated Recycling Work Group and designate a council representative (Mayor Teich was recommended); roll-call approval.
- Approve ARPA reconciliation and closeout after a presentation by City Manager Henney; roll-call approval.
- Update the city’s list of financial depositories to include Choice One Bank of Sparta as it absorbs State Bank of Fenton; roll-call approval.
- Approve acceptance of terms for a $1,000,000 USDA Community Facilities grant and authorize execution of required documents; added to the agenda and approved by roll-call.
Most votes were recorded as unanimous among members present; one council member (Ludington) was excused from at least one item earlier in the meeting. No ordinances requiring multi-reading votes were considered.
